Description

This text provides a self-paced environment where students use a commercially-available software product to analyze, interpret, and investigate accounting information to make business decisions. It allows students to see financial statements from a user's point of view, as well as learn how to research all the underlying source documents that generate the statements. Managerial aspects of computerized accounting are also covered, such as financial analysis and comparisons.
